Fernando Pérez-González, With an exceptional h-index of 39 and a recent h-index of 19 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Universidade de Vigo, specializes in the field of Signal Processing, Communications, Information Forensics and Security.

His recent articles reflect a diverse array of research interests and contributions to the field:

Towards traitor tracing in black-and-white-box dnn watermarking with tardos-based codes

An Adaptive Method for Camera Attribution under Complex Radial Distortion Corrections

Introducing the TRUMPET project: TRUstworthy Multi-site Privacy Enhancing Technologies

Information Forensics and Security: A quarter-century-long journey

Exploiting PRNU and linear patterns in forensic camera attribution under complex lens distortion correction

Source camera attribution via PRNU emphasis: Towards a generalized multiplicative model

GPU-accelerated SIFT-aided source identification of stabilized videos

A Critical Look into Quantization Table Generalization Capabilities of CNN-based Double JPEG Compression Detection
